Site Safety Engineer

Gray

• Enforce use of safety equipment/clothing as required by OSHA • Ensure compliance with safety requirements of the company • Maintain appropriate safety records • Investigate incidents and complete reports • Assist Site Manager with administrative counseling • Hold safety meetings/jobsite reviews • Conduct daily safety meetings • Conduct orientation and jobsite specific training • Implement and enforce Gray’s safety program on site

Job Requirements

  • Bachelor’s degree in a related field OR 5+ years of related experience in lieu of a degree
  • OSHA 30 Hour card
  • Experience in an industrial construction environment is highly preferred
  • Demonstrated knowledge of safety/environmental principles and techniques
  • Basic computer skills and experience with Microsoft Office suite programs
  • Ability to communicate well both verbally and in writing.

We’re looking for top-tier talent ready to take on the challenge. Join us in building the future. The Role The Senior Construction Engineer reports directly to the Manager of Engineering. They will be responsible for all aspects of completing the delivery of new telecommunications networks multiple locations through vendor management and vendor engagement; including supervising the estimating, design, engineering, scheduling and construction implementation of multiple network infrastructure deployment projects. The Main Responsibilities - Defines and reviews comprehensive plans for large, complex, highly technical projects that cover the following:  phased delivery plan; resource requirements, project costs, project schedule; risk assessment and mitigation; opex and capital budget requirements; team structure and accountability matrix; project governance and reporting; forecasting of upcoming projects and corresponding materials. - Effectively leads a cross-functional team in the planning and execution of large projects. The team may include company employees from various internal departments as well as outside contractors and engineering firms. Construction Engineer must establish and drive clear accountabilities for all outside vendors and create an environment that enables high performance. - Ability to drive vendors to complete projects on time and meet aggressive timelines. Must be able to prioritize a heavy workload and stay flexible on meeting internal schedules. - Leads the solution deployment. Covering everything from the network architecture, construction methodologies, material selection, acquisition and handling, field installation activities, project acceptance activities, customer and operational hand-over activities. - Responsible for in-scope, on schedule, on budget delivery.  Establishes the appropriate project team structure, reporting and metrics to measure, monitor performance against plan reporting frequent status updates to internal stakeholders. - Demonstrated ability to lead and positively motivate cross-functional teams of engineers, construction managers, contractors and consulting employees to successful completion of such projects. What We Look For in a Candidate - Bachelor’s degree or 5 plus years of relevant job experience. Relevant job background, knowledge, and experience is described as: - A knowledge base full of OSP Engineering standards and practices along with all forms of Outside Plant (OSP) construction (e.g. proper boring and trenching, fiber pulling in duct, including overpulling, general Telecommunications Aerial and Underground construction standards). - Experience with civil engineering and construction for site development. - Personal experience in the full life cycle of OSP and/or Civil Projects (e.g. estimating, engineering, permitting and constructing). - Strong computer skills with emphasis using Microsoft Word, Excel and Project as well as a variety of mapping programs. - Positive and professional attitude. - Experience in strategic customer relationship management. - Proven results in building strong peer level relationships-coordination and alignment with the managers who will ultimately operate the network is considered imperative to overall success of these projects. - Strong general business acumen. - Exceptional organizational, prioritization and written/verbal communication skills. - Proven creative problem solver. - Experience in OSP operations, administration, and maintenance.  - The principles and practices behind Fiber Network Management (e.g. route planning, fiber assignments, capacity management, fiber types, splicing requirements, testing requirements, and power requirements). Who We Are: IMG is a leading global sports marketing agency, specializing in media rights management and sales, multi-channel content production and distribution, brand partnerships, strategic consulting, digital services, and events management. It powers growth of revenues, fanbases and IP for more than 200 federations, associations, events, and teams, including the National Football League, English Premier League, International Olympic Committee, National Hockey League, Major League Soccer, ATP and WTA Tours, the AELTC (Wimbledon), Euroleague Basketball, CONMEBOL, DP World Tour, and The R&A, as well as UFC, WWE, and PBR. IMG is a subsidiary of TKO Group Holdings, Inc. (NYSE: TKO), a premium sports and entertainment company. TKO Group Holdings, Inc. (NYSE: TKO) is a premium sports and entertainment company. TKO owns iconic properties including UFC, the world’s premier mixed martial arts organization; WWE, the global leader in sports entertainment; and PBR, the world’s premier bull riding organization. Together, these properties reach 1 billion households across 210 countries and territories and organize more than 500 live events year-round, attracting more than three million fans. TKO also services and partners with major sports rights holders through IMG, an industry-leading global sports marketing agency; and On Location, a global leader in premium experiential hospitality.
